Mobile Home Fire on Barry Oak Rd.
 
By Deputy Chief Thomas Groff
August 5, 2017
 

On Saturday July 29 Cool Springs was dispatched to a possible structure fire on Barry Oak Rd. Cool Springs Engine 1 responded and advised ECOM of heavy black smoke visible from Hwy. 64 and Barry Oak Rd. Engine 1 and Rowan Iredell arrived on the scene about the same time and advised a fully involved mobile home and going to a defensive attack. Lines were pulled and Captain Jonathan Teague began the initial attack until more members arrived. Teague done an awesome job of knocking down the fire till more resources could arrive. Units from Cool Springs, Rowan Iredell, Cleveland, Iredell Rescue, Mobile Air Team and Iredell County Fire Marshalls Office.
